The Bungil Creek, part of the Balonne catchment within the Murray-Darling basin, is a perennial stream in South West Queensland, Australia.
The headwaters of the creek rise on the south-western slopes of the Great Dividing Range, below Bymount and north of Roma.
The flow of the creek varies significantly from a very small trickle to a raging river after heavy rain.
The creek floods regularly, once inundating hundreds of properties in Roma.
A ceremony to mark the commencement of construction for Stage 1 of a 5.2-kilometre (3.2 mi) long levee was held in September 2013.
